Reviews: Peter Pan (1)
“A childhood classic...”
(Paperback)
by Elizabeth at Aberdeen
"All children, except one, grow up." Peter Pan has always been my favourite Disney film and it wasn't until much later that I read the book. All in all it made me a child again. As a symbol of the everlasting youth in us all, Peter Pan is nothing short of a bright, resourceful, idealistic, egotistical, and impulsive young boy. At times some of his methods surprised me and almost made me dislike him, but no one's perfect! Barries writing style is so unique and precious, you might be able to compare Lemony Snicket to this genius. This classic childrens tale is one I will read for years to come, if ever you need to inject some imagination and adventure into your lives, Peter Pan should be your first port of call.
